Content Outline for AP Physics B Exam
- Newtonian Mechanics - 35%
- Kinematics - 7%
- (Includes vectors, vector algebra, vector components, coordinant systems, displacement, velocity, and acceleration.)
- Motion in one dimension
- Motion in two dimensions
- Newton's laws of motion - 9%
- (Includes friction and centripetal force.)
- Static equilibrium (first law)
- Dynamics of a single particle (second law)
- Systems of two or more bodies (third law)
- Work, Energy, and Power - 5%
- Work and work-energy theorem
- Conservative forces and potential energy
- Conservation of energy
- Power
- Systems of Particles & Linear Momentum - 4%
- Impulse and momentum
- Conservation of linear momentum and collisions
- Circular Motion & Rotation - 4%
- Uniform circular motion
- Torque and rotational statics
- Oscillations and Gravitation - 6%
- Simple harmonic motion (dynamics and energy relationships)
- Mass on a spring
- Pendulums and other oscillations
- Newton's law of gravity
- Circular orbits of planets and satellites
- Fluid Mechanics & Thermal Physics - 15%
- Fluid Mechanics - 5%
- Hydrostatic pressure
- Buoyancy
- Fluid flow continuity
- Bernoulli's equation
- Temperature & Heat - 3%
- Mechanical equivalent of heat
- Specific and latent heat (including calorimetery)
- Heat transfer and thermal expansion
- Kinetic Theory & Thermodynamics - 7%
- Ideal gases (both kinetic model and ideal gas law)
- Laws of thermodynamics (First law including processes and pV diagrams and Second law including heat engines)
- Electricity & Magnetism - 25%
- Electrostatics - 5%
- Charge, field, and potential
- Coulomb's and field and potential of point charges
- Spherical symmetry of fields and potentials of other charge distribution
- Conductors, capacitors, & dielectrics - 4%
- Electrostatics with conductors
- Parallel plate capacitors
- Electric Circuits - 7%
- Current, resistance, & power
- Steady-state direct current circuits with batteries and resistors only
- Steady-state capacitors in circuits
- Magnetostatics - 4%
- Forces on moving charges in magnetic fields
- Forces on current-carrying wires in magnetic fields
- Fields of long current-carrying wires
- Electromagnetism - 5%
- Electromagnetic induction (including Faraday's and Lenz's laws)
- Waves & Optics - 15%
- Wave motion (including sound) - 5%
- Properties of traveling waves
- Porperties of standing waves
- Doppler effect
- Superposition
- Physical Optics - 5%
- Interference and diffraction
- Dispersion of light and the electromagnetic spectrum
- Geometric Optics - 5%
- Reflection & refraction
- Mirrors
- Lenses
- Atomic & Nuclear Physics - 10%
- Atomic physics and quantum effects - 7%
- Photons and the photoelectric effect
- Atomic energy levels
- Wave-particle duality
- Nuclear Physics - 3%
- Nuclear reactions (including conservation of mass number and charge)
- Mass-energy equivalence
